Nature’s Embrace in Urban Spaces

The allure of Kyoto reaches far beyond its historical architecture; it extends into the serene beauty of nature that envelops the city at every turn. The Philosopher’s Path, adorned with blooming cherry trees and shaded by a gentle stream, offers an enchanting walking experience. Just imagine strolling along this picturesque walkway, surrounded by a burst of colors as flowers sway dancefully in the breeze.

  • Visit in early April to witness the cherry blossoms in all their glory.
  • Keep an eye out for local artists capturing the idyllic scenery on canvas.
  • Pause at one of the charming tea houses for a refreshing matcha experience that will invigorate your senses.

    Culinary Adventures Await

    Among the countless delights found while strolling through Kyoto, the culinary landscape emerges as a gastronomic treasure trove waiting to be explored. Whether grabbing a quick bite from a street vendor or enjoying a meal in a quaint family-run eatery, there’s always something new and mouthwatering to discover. I fondly recall savoring crisp yudofu (tofu hot pot) at a little corner shop that had evaded the radar of guidebooks. The charming owner welcomed me at her table, and as I indulged in Kyoto’s regional delicacies, we bonded over shared laughter and memorable stories.

    This warm spirit of hospitality is what truly makes culinary exploration in Kyoto especially meaningful. Wandering through Nishiki Market, you can sample seasonal favorites, interact with vendors, and even pick up a recipe or two if you’re curious enough to ask!     Unveiling the Cultural Layers

    Each stride taken in Kyoto reveals a new chapter of history waiting to unfold. From the majestic Kinkaku-ji, the Golden Pavilion, to the tranquil gardens of Ryoan-ji, the city’s rich cultural tapestry is yours to explore at your own pace. Walking imparts the freedom to linger, reflect, and truly absorb the atmospheres that define this enchanting city. I’ll always remember my awe as I stood before the gardens of Ryoan-ji, whose simplicity and tranquility invite a deep contemplation on life’s many mysteries.

  • Don’t rush your visits—allow time for meditation in the gardens.
  • Engage with local monks or guides; their insights can deepen your appreciation of the sites.
  • Consider participating in a tea ceremony to fully experience Japan’s cultural roots.
